c 語言 double

C 語言中各種變數的型態 參考課本 page ???-??? 各種變數的型態 在 C 語言中變數的型態分為 基本型態 使用者自定型態 兩大類, 基本型態包括 char int short (int) long (int) float double 六種,使用者自定的型態是指以 enum, struct, union 所定義之型態, 以下僅就第一類進行簡單的介紹, 第一類中的整數型態及

變數的使用 一、變數是什麼 在程式設計的過程中,我們會需要記錄某些資料,可能是文字,也可能是數字,我們把這些資料記錄在記憶體的某個位址中,並給它一個名稱,這就是變數。由於記憶體的容量是有限的,而每個資料所佔用的空間必須定義清楚,因此 C 語言有下列的基本變數型態:

The C language provides the four basic arithmetic type specifiers char, int, float and double, and the modifiers signed, unsigned, short, and long. The following table lists the permissible combinations in specifying a large set of storage size-specific declarations.

Basic types ·

18/7/2007 · Oo..DaRiaN..^o^ 是對的。在 scanf 系的 function 裡,double 要用 lf,float 要用 f 在 printf 系的 function 裡,double, float 都可用 f。 2007-07-19 07:15:50 補充: To chun: 2 個 float 不會變成 double!2 個 short 不會變成 long!〝可能〞會這樣變的(2個相同變一個大

21/5/2011 · 請問有大大使用安準額溫槍的嗎?型號TAT-2000C 使用的時候C跟F會亂跳,怎麼調整都沒用,請問大大們知道怎麼回事嗎? 急求微軟程式語言翻譯為中文? Excel 問題,求指教?

The double is a fundamental data type built into the compiler and used to define numeric variables holding numbers with decimal points. C, C++, C# and many other programming languages recognize the double as a type. A double type can represent fractional as

对编程人员来说,double 和 float 的区别是double精度高,有效数字16位,float精度7位。但double消耗内存是float的两倍,double的运算速度比float慢得多,C语言中数学函数名称double 和 float不同,不要写错,能用单精度时不要用双精度(以省内存,加快运算

C是一種通用的程式語言,廣泛用於系統軟體與應用軟體的開發。於1969年至1973年間,為了移植與開發UNIX作業系統,由丹尼斯·里奇與肯·湯普遜,以B語言為基礎,在貝爾實驗室設計、開發出來。 C語言具有高效、靈活、功能豐富、表達力強和較高的可移植性等

設計 ·

本節是為了完整敘述各種數字的表達法而寫的, 讀者若看不懂, 並不會影響對C語言的瞭解, 因此可跳過此節的細節部份。前面介紹了整數的表達法, 但對許多應用來說(尤其是科學運算), 整數是不夠用的, 必須用到浮

實數(浮點數) 一、實數常數的表示方法 實數也稱為浮點型。實數常數也稱為實數或者浮點數。在C語言中,實數只採用十進位。它有二種形式:十進位小數形式,指數形式。 1) 十進位數字形式:由數碼0~ 9和

C++語言發展大概可以分為三個階段:第一階段從80年代到1995年。這一階段C++語言基本上是傳統類型上的物件導向語言,並且憑藉著接近C語言的效率,在工業界使用的開發語言中佔據了相當大份額;第二階段從1995年到2000年,這一階段由於標準模板庫( STL )和後來的Boost等程式庫的出現,泛型

發展歷史 ·

Double Double is also a datatype which is used to represent the floating point numbers. It is a 64-bit IEEE 754 double precision floating point number for the value. It has 15 decimal digits of precision. Here is the syntax of double in C language, double variable

15/1/2014 · double是C语言中的双精度浮点数类型,用来表示实数。1 定义: double var_name; 这样定义一个名字为var_name的double类型变量。2 赋值: var_name = 100.325; 同其它类型的赋值语句一样,对var_name赋值用=运算符,右侧可以是任意表达式。

狀態: 發問中

C庫函數double sqrt(double x)返回x的平方根。 聲明 下麵是函數sqrt()聲明。 double sqrt ( double x ) 參數 x– 這是浮點值。 返回值 這個

C庫函數double pow(double x, double y)返回x的power提高到y即i.e. xy. 聲明 以下是pow()函數的聲明。 double pow ( double x , double y ) 參數 x– 這

資料型態 位元組數/位元數 數值範圍 整數 int signed signed int 4/32-2,147,483,648 ~ 2,147,483,647 unsigned unsigned int 4/32 0 ~ 4,294,967,295 short short int 2/16-32,768 ~ 32767 unsigned short unsigned short int 2/16 0 ~ 65,535 long *1 long int signed long

看一下在 Terminal 中編譯完的結果: 這個程式中,宣告了一個 int 整數變數 b,並藉由印出「&b」的值,知道 b 所在的記憶體位址是 0x7fff54a109c8(16進位表示法)。 從 0x7fff54a109c8 開始的 4 個 byte 都是 b 所配置到的記憶體空間,儲存了 2 這個值。 這時你

30/7/2017 · Modulus of two float or double numbers C/C++ program to find the size of int, float, double and char What is the difference between single quoted and double quoted declaration of char array? Comparison of a float with a value in C float.h in C/C++ with

2.3/5

It’s usually based on significant figures of both the exponent and significand in base 2, not base 10. From what I can tell in the C99 standard, however, there is no specified precision for floats and doubles (other than the fact that 1 and 1 + 1E-5 / 1 + 1E-7 are distinguishable [float and double

头文件:#include 函数 atof() 用于将字符串转换为双精度浮点数(double),其原型为: double atof (const char* str); atof() 的名字来源于 ascii to floating point numbers 的缩写,它会扫描参数str字符串,跳过前面的空白字符(例如空格,tab缩进等,可以通过 isspace() 函数来检测),直到遇上数字或正负

Like int, char, float ‘double’ which are data types like whole number, characters ‘a’ , ‘b’ etc, decimal number ie.10.6 and the answer respectively is also a keyword (pre defined words) used to adresss or inform the compiler about which data type

C 語言中陣列是用指標實作的 陣列是比較高階的資料表達方式, 記憶體位址則是非常低階的概念, C 語言中雖然有陣列的語法 (陣列宣告以及存取運算元), 但是 C 語言中百分之百地用指標來實現這些語法, 例如: a[100] = 10; 相當於: *(a+100) = 10;

C的基本格式 C歷史 C 前身為 B 語言, 在 Bell Lab (貝爾實驗室) 由當時的研究員 Dennis Ritchie 發展出來,目的是為了開發UNIX 作業系統, 替代部份組合語言的工作, 並可在不同的環境上開發系統與執行. C的

C 語言的浮點數型態可概略分成 float 、 double 、 long double 幾類,其中 float 、 double 、 long 等都為關鍵字。 float 被稱為單精確度浮點實數,佔 4 個 byte 的記憶體空間, double 被稱為倍精確度浮點實數,佔 8 個 byte 的記憶體空間, long double 則被稱為

[回目錄] C 語言 IEEE754 浮點數操作 – 序 一開始,筆者只針對 IEEE754 發過一篇文 – [浮點數] IEEE754, C/C++ 浮點數誤差 ,但基於以下二個原因,我決定實做,並說明與紀錄此系列文章。 1. 欲擬 Online IEEE754 Converter ,做離線版本之 Converter 查詢。 2.

How to Convert double to int in C? [closed] Ask Question Asked 8 years, 1 month ago Active 2 years, 4 months ago Viewed 135k times 22 1 It’s difficult to tell what is being asked here. This question is ambiguous, vague, incomplete, overly broad, or rhetorical

C (/siː/, as in the letter c) is a general-purpose, procedural computer programming language supporting structured programming, lexical variable scope, and recursion, while a static type system prevents unintended operations. By design, C provides constructs that map efficiently to typical machine instructions and has found lasting use in

Designed by: Dennis Ritchie

Typedef 在 C 語言中頻繁用以宣告一個已經存在的資料型態的同義字,也可以用預處理器做類似的事,例如,思考一下下面的例子︰ #define dPS struct s* typedef struct s * tPS;

默認情況下,C語言浮點數的字面值是double。如果你將本例中的的1.1換做1.1f, 結果就完全相反了。 推薦閱讀: ※Python什麼情況下會生成pyc文件?※如何看待NOI奧賽編程題目只著重於演算法而不讓學生養成良好的編程習慣

在了解 如何判定解區間 後 接下來要找的是 在這個解區間裡要如何找出正確解 可以用最笨的暴力法 do{ x := x + step; }while(f(x) > error_rate); 不過暴力法花的時間太長了, 如果 error_rate 設小一點, 真的會跳很久 在此先介紹二分法 bi-sector method.

這篇是講C語言 前置處理器的使用 這篇是講C語言前置處理器的使用 鋼彈盪單槓 Coding 筆記 // 會被替換成 double area = (3.14159*4 + 2*4 + 2) 所以將引數用括號括起來是非常重要的 如果要代換的文字太長,可以使用反斜線\表示下一行還有代換文字

C 語言標準函數庫分類導覽 – math.h round() math.h 的函數 round() 回傳參數的最接近 double 型態的整數值,同時會自動四捨五入,預設回傳值及參數的資料型態為 double ,另有 float 型態的 roundf() , long double 型態的 roundl()

C Program to Find the Size of int, float, double and char C Program to Demonstrate the Working of Keyword long C Program to Swap Two Numbers C Program to Check Whether a Number is Even or Odd C Program to Check Whether a Character is a Vowel or

In C programming, data types are declarations for variables. This determines the type and size of data associated with variables. For example, What’s the difference between float and double? The size of float (single precision float data type) is 4 bytes. And the size

1/11/2008 · ← C語言社團札記2 認識C語言 cin 讓使用者自訂變數 → cout 輸出你要的字 日期: 2008 年 11 月 01 日 |作者: 幻嵐 上次有教過大家怎麼使用printf了 這次來教教比printf還要簡單的函數,” cout ”

C语言是一门面向过程的、抽象化的通用程序设计语言,广泛应用于底层开发。C语言能以简易的方式编译、处理低级存储器。C语言是仅产生少量的机器语言以及不需要任何运行环境支持便能运行的高效率程序设计语言。尽管C语言提供了许多低级处理的功能,但仍然保持着跨平台的特性,以一个标准

In the C Programming Language, the pow function returns x raised to the power of y. Advertisement Home C Language Standard Library Functions math.h Databases SQL Oracle / PLSQL

這裡整理了 C/C++ 中各種測量時間的函數與用法,並提供完整的範例程式碼,讓程式開發者方便測量程式執行速度。 這裡我蒐集了一些在 C/C++ 中常見的程式執行速度測量方式,因為時間的量測方式與細節非常多,這裡只是簡單寫一些常用的方式與範例。

Java語言在運算式的部分,和C語言極為類似, 除了沒有sizeof, pointer和struct相關的運算符號外, 另外新增了>>>向右無號shift, 以及用來判斷物件型態的instanceof。Java的常數的表示法也和C相同,而Java裡的新資料型態boolean的合法值為true和false兩個常數。

同樣是看過C Programming: A Modern Approach的筆記整理。一樣,寫的時候手上沒書,請自行斟酌,盡信書不如無書,更何況是組裝工亂寫的東西呢。 一般來說,變數型態可以強制轉換,這學過C 語言應該都知道。不過看了書上才發現不只強制轉換,compiler也會

What is double in ‘c’ language? Answer Wiki User August 29, 2009 2 :00PM The double data type is a fundamental numeric data type that can represent floating point values. Depending on

float and double are two different data types in C for storing real numbers. double occupies twice the memory occupied by float. Well, unlike Java, memory occupied by float (and double and all data types in C) depends on the architecture of the sy

Learn: What is pointer to pointer (Double pointer) in C programming language? How to declare and initialize double pointer with the address of pointer variable in C? A pointer variable stores the address of a variable (that must be non-pointer type), but when we need to store the address of any pointer variable, we need a special type of pointer known as “pointer to pointer” or “double pointer”.

C 語言預設會幫我們作一些型別轉換的動作, 一般的型別轉換不只會更換資料型別, 更會使資料內容有所變動, 例如: float fVar = 1.2; int32_t iVar; C 語言預設會幫我們作一些型別轉換的動作, 一般的型別轉換不只會更換資料型別, 更會使資料內容有所變動,

(Square Root) In the C Programming Language, the sqrt function returns the square root of x. Syntax The syntax for the sqrt function in the C Language is: double sqrt

19/2/2020 · C library function – atan2() – The C library function double atan2(double y, double x) returns the arc tangent in radians of y/x based on the signs of both values to determine the correct qua Description The C library function double atan2(double y, double x) returns the arc tangent in radians of y/x based on the signs of both values to determine the correct quadrant.

非線性方程式求解 – 目錄 [C語言數值分析] 非線性方程式求解 – 勘根定理[C語言數值分析] 非線性方程式求解 – 二分法 BiSect[C語言數值分析] 非線性方程式求解 – 牛頓法 New 您尚未登入,將以訪客身份留言。亦可以上方服務帳號登入留言

c語言四捨五入 – C++:如何將double舍入到int? c++四捨五入 (4) 值得注意的是,你所做的不是四捨五入,而是在施展。 使用(int) x強制轉換會截斷(int) x的十進制值。 如您的示例所示,如果x = 3.9995 ,則.9995會被截斷, x = 3